Typically, hormonal changes, stress, nutritional deficiencies, or underlying health conditions are more likely causes of hair loss. If you experience unusual hair loss, consult a healthcare professional to determine the root cause.<\/p>\n\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"faq-question-1705662744449\" class=\"rank-math-list-item\">\n<h3 class=\"rank-math-question\">Do copper IUDs stop periods?<\/h3>\n<div class=\"rank-math-answer\">\n\n<p>Copper IUDs do not typically stop periods. Some women may experience changes in their menstrual bleeding patterns, including heavier and longer periods. The device creates an inflammatory response in the uterus, increasing menstrual flow. If you have concerns about period changes, consult your doctor.<\/p>\n\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"faq-question-1705662777238\" class=\"rank-math-list-item\">\n<h3 class=\"rank-math-question\">What happens if copper IUD is not removed after expiry?<\/h3>\n<div class=\"rank-math-answer\">\n\n<p>Copper IUDs typically work for 5 to 10 years, depending on the brand and type. If the copper IUD is not removed after reaching its expiration date, its contraceptive effectiveness cannot be guaranteed. There is no immediate danger associated with keeping an expired copper IUD in place.<\/p>\n\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"faq-question-1705662779133\" class=\"rank-math-list-item\">\n<h3 class=\"rank-math-question\">Can my partner feel my IUD?<\/h3>\n<div class=\"rank-math-answer\">\n\n<p>It&#8217;s uncommon for a partner to feel the presence of an IUD during sexual intercourse. The IUD has strings, which may hang into the upper part of the vagina.
